Prayagraj to ayodhya distance by car

The distance between Prayagraj (also known as Allahabad) and Ayodhya by car is approximately 165 to 212 kilometres (103 to 132 miles). This depends on the Route you choose. There are two main options:

  • Shorter Route (around 168 km): This is the most direct Route and takes about 2.5 to 4 hours. It uses National Highways NH 30 and NH 330.
  • Longer Route (around 209 to 212 km): This Route offers a slightly faster travel time of 4 to 5 hours on some stretches due to wider highways like NH 731. However, it’s a bit longer in distance.

Important Note: These are just estimates. The travel time can vary depending on traffic conditions, road closures, and driving speed.

Prayagraj to Ayodhya distance by bus ticket price

The beauty of travelling by bus between Prayagraj and Ayodhya is the affordability. Ticket prices can vary depending on the type of bus service you choose but generally range from a low of ₹252 (around $3) to a maximum of ₹1400 (around $17) for more premium options. Here’s a breakdown:

  • Lowest fares (₹252 – ₹377): These are typically government-run buses operated by the Uttar Pradesh State Road Transport Corporation (UPSRTC). They offer basic amenities and comfortable seating.
  • Mid-range fares (₹500 – ₹700): These buses may be run by private operators and offer slightly more amenities like AC or reclining seats.
  • Highest fares (₹1000 – ₹1400): These are usually luxury buses with AC, comfortable seating arrangements, entertainment systems, and sometimes even snacks or meals included.

prayagraj to Ayodhya distance by train time

The distance between Prayagraj and Ayodhya by train can vary depending on your chosen train. The good news is that the journey isn’t very long, ranging between approximately 151 km and 189 km. This translates to a travel time of roughly 3 hours and 10 minutes to 5 hours and 50 minutes.

  • The fastest train on this Route is the Lokmanyatilak Allahabad Jn TULSI Express (22129), which covers the distance in 3 hours and 10 minutes. This train operates on Mondays and Wednesdays.
  • Several other trains take longer, with an average travel time of around 4 to 5 hours.

5) What is the time of Darshan in Ayodhya?

The Ayodhya Ram Mandir is open for darshan throughout most of the day.

  • Morning: 6:30 AM to 9:30 AM
  • Afternoon: 3:00 PM to 9:30 PM

This allows pilgrims ample opportunity to visit and pay their respects.

6) Which city is closest to Ayodhya?

The city closest to Ayodhya is Faizabad, located just 7 kilometres away. It’s practically considered Ayodhya’s twin city and boasts a rich history with beautiful architecture.

7) Is mobile allowed in Ayodhya temple?

No, mobiles are not allowed inside the main temple premises in Ayodhya, including the Ram Janmabhoomi Mandir. This is for security reasons and to ensure a smooth experience for all devotees. You can leave your phone at a locker outside the temple.
